From: Thomas Richter <tmricht@linux.ibm.com>
Command 'perf record' calls:
cmd_report() record__auxtrace_init() auxtrace_record__init()
On s390 function auxtrace_record__init() returns random return value due to missing initialization.
This sometime causes 'perf record' to exit immediately without error message and creating a perf.data file.
Fix this by setting error the return code to zero before returning from platform specific functions which may not set the error code in call cases.
